Educational reference. Measured from 162 recorded 5m bars of M6E (Micro Euro FX) on Friday, September 11, 2026.
Stochastics %K crossed above 80 7 separate times during the session, and the typical visit lasted 5 minutes. Across the whole session it sat above 80 for 16.0% of the time, between 20 and 80 for 61.1%, and below 20 for 22.8%.
| Band | Share of session | Bars | Separate visits | Median visit | Longest visit |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Above 80 | 16.0% | 26 | 7 | 5 min | 90 min | |
| Between 20 and 80 | 61.1% | 99 | 16 | 32 min | 75 min | |
| Below 20 | 22.8% | 37 | 9 | 20 min | 40 min |
Stochastics places the close within the recent high-low range, so 80 means the market is finishing near the top of where it has traded — a statement about position in the range, not about momentum.
Here the reading entered overbought territory 7 times, with a median stay of 5 minutes and a longest of 90. In a trending market the reading can pin near 100 for hours, so the longest single visit is the number that tells you whether this was a range day or a trend day.
